Logo for Zup Innovation

Pessoa Desenvolvedora Angular Sênior

Roles & Responsibilities

  • Advanced Angular 15+ and TypeScript for scalable application development
  • HTML5/SCSS, accessibility, and responsiveness
  • Unit testing (Jest) and E2E (Cypress) with a minimum coverage of 80%
  • Integration of APIs, JWT authentication, and implementing security policies like CSP

Requirements:

  • Develop management limit interfaces using Angular 15+ and TypeScript, ensuring usability, modularity, and performance
  • Integrate RESTful APIs for data consumption and updates in transactional platforms, ensuring security and compliance
  • Create volumetric dashboards using reusable components architecture for efficient data visualization
  • Automate unit and E2E testing execution and coverage, including critical flows and edge scenarios

Job description

Por que ser zupper?

Vamos direto ao ponto: o que oferecemos é um ambiente de crescimento exponencial. Mais do que palavras bonitas, isso significa que oferecemos todas as oportunidades para que você possa protagonizar sua evolução e todo o suporte necessário.

Como protagonismo sem apoio não gera desenvolvimento acelerado, além de oportunidades, cada zupper tem um plano de desenvolvimento de carreira, acompanhamento próximo por uma pessoa do time de People e acesso a uma plataforma proprietária que tangibiliza o sentimento de progresso.


E por que fazemos tudo isso?

Porque acreditamos que somente um ambiente de crescimento exponencial vai nos fazer chegar aonde queremos: usar a tecnologia para transformar a vida de pessoas, potencializar talentos desperdiçados por falta de acesso e posicionar regiões desprivilegiadas como pólos de tecnologia de qualidade.

Ah, e não podemos esquecer: na Zup acreditamos na #Liberdade! Com isso, zuppers podem trabalhar de onde quiserem, seja home office, em nossos escritórios ou em um modelo híbrido

O que você fará por aqui

  •  Desenvolver interfaces de gestão de limites utilizando Angular 15+ e TypeScript, assegurando usabilidade, modularidade e performance. - Integrar APIs RESTful para consumo e atualização de dados em plataformas transacionais, garantindo segurança e conformidade.
  •  Criar dashboards de volumetria, aplicando arquitetura de componentes reutilizáveis e promovendo a visualização eficiente de dados.
  • Automatizar a execução e cobertura de testes unitários (Jest) e E2E (Cypress), incluindo fluxos críticos e cenários de borda.
  • Colaborar na configuração de pipelines CI/CD, deployment automatizado e versionamento no Git.
  • Otimizar a exposição de frontends através de infraestrutura AWS (S3, CloudFront, Lambda, API Gateway), aplicando melhores práticas de caching e performance.
  • Atuar em iniciativas com IA Autônoma (Spec Driven Development, agentes), colaborando para evolução tecnológica do produto. 

O que esperamos que você saiba

  •  Angular 15+ e TypeScript avançado para criação de aplicações escaláveis. 
  • HTML5/SCSS, acessibilidade e responsividade. 
  • Testes unitários (Jest) e E2E (Cypress) com cobertura mínima de 80%. 
  • Integração de APIs, autenticação JWT e implementação de políticas de segurança como CSP.
  • Configuração de builds otimizados via Webpack/Rollup, code splitting, minificação e lazy loading. 
  • Versionamento Git e práticas sólidas de CI/CD. 
  • Provisionamento e otimização de infraestrutura AWS (S3, CloudFront).
  • Consumo e monitoramento com Datadog. 
  • Design system e prototipação com Figma.

Diferenciais : 

  •  Experiência com React em projetos de larga escala. 
  •  Implementação ou manutenção de arquiteturas Microfrontends. 
  • Práticas avançadas em IaC (CloudFormation, Terraform) na AWS. 
  •  Estratégias para troubleshooting SSR/CSR em ambientes complexos. 
  • Uso de ferramentas para automação de testes de acessibilidade como Axe ou Pa11y. 
  • Conhecimento prático em iniciativas que envolvem IA autônoma aplicada a ciclo de desenvolvimento.

O que te oferecemos
Aqui não é só a sua carreira que importa, queremos que você tenha saúde e bem estar físico e mental para a melhor jornada de experiência profissional e pessoal da sua vida.

Carreira acelerada

  • Trabalhe de onde quiser 
  • Horários flexíveis
  • Auxílio Educação para cursos
  • Programas internos de educação e aceleração
  • Plataforma de cursos gratuitos
  • Webinars internos semanais 
  • Ferramenta própria e exclusiva de desenvolvimento de carreira
  • Site interno de carreira
  • Núcleo interno P&D
  • Frameworks para liderança: treinamentos e ferramentas
  • Feedbacks 1o1 semanais
  • Guildas internas e outros grupos de estudo e interesse

Saúde e Bem-estar

  • Gympass
  • Plano saúde
  • Plano odontológico
  • Terapia online gratuita
  • CAZ – Central de Atendimento aos zuppers 
  • Licença maternidade de 180 dias
  • Licença paternidade de 90 dias

Conforto financeiro

  • Vale Refeição e Alimentação
  • Seguro de vida
  • Vale transporte
  • Subsídio para home office 
  • Auxílio creche
  • Auxílio Plano telefônico 
  • Participação em Lucros e Resultado (PLR)
  • Programa de indicação

Have fun and relax para quem for aos escritórios

  • Happy hours e festas com shows e atrações
  • Chopp liberado
  • Vídeo-game
  • Salas temáticas
  • Refeitórios
  • Cozinhas equipadas
  • Áreas de descompressão
  • Lanches, snacks, frutas, chás e café
  • Dress Code livre

 

 

Related jobs

Other jobs at Zup Innovation

We help you get seen. Not ignored.

We help you get seen faster — by the right people.

🚀

Auto-Apply

We apply for you — automatically and instantly.

Save time, skip forms, and stay on top of every opportunity. Because you can't get seen if you're not in the race.

AI Match Feedback

Know your real match before you apply.

Get a detailed AI assessment of your profile against each job posting. Because getting seen starts with passing the filters.

Upgrade to Premium. Apply smarter and get noticed.

Upgrade to Premium

Join thousands of professionals who got noticed and hired faster.